§ 20-30-2-5 — Waiver

Text
The department may grant a waiver of the penalty imposed under section 4 of this chapter for a particular number of canceled student instructional days if:
(1)the school corporation applies to the department for a waiver
of the penalty imposed under section 4 of this chapter for a
specific number of canceled student instructional days; and
(2)each of the particular number of student instructional days
requested to be waived under this section was canceled due to
extraordinary circumstances.
[Pre-2005 Elementary and Secondary Education
Recodification Citation: 20-10.1-2-1.]

Legislative History
As added by P.L.1-2005, SEC.14.
